Change: Add Frontend Error Resilience

Why

QA review identified that the frontend lacks React Error Boundaries. When a render error occurs in any component, the entire application crashes with a white screen, providing no recovery path for users.

What Changes

  • Add React Error Boundary components around major application sections
  • Implement graceful degradation with user-friendly error messages
  • Add error reporting mechanism to capture frontend crashes
